I suppose that with reference to a particular school in a particular district, where all children are from the same social class, there would be no need to worry about this. But generally, in most schools, there is at least a little difference in the financial situations faced by different students. When you’re wearing that uniform, your clothes no longer define you. Some people argue that uniforms stop the concerned children from self-expression, but I disagree. Children can express themselves in ways that do not require looking at the clothing. And if they wish to express themselves by how they dress, that can be done after school. I think the people who argue against school uniforms often miss their point. Their purpose is not to show anyone which school someone is from, or inculcate a sense of pride in the students, though generally some schools do like that idea, but the greater idea is that all children are the same. Schools cannot change someone’s physical appearance, but they can change the way they dress, to make sure they know that in school premises, they are just children. Neither rich nor poor. And that is especially important for children to know.
